簡體   English   中英

將ssh結果拉到變量

[英]pull a ssh results to variable

如果我將ssh切換到另一個linux env,並運行一個可以給我結果的命令,我可以抓取該ssh結果並將其存儲在本地嗎? 我有一個ksh腳本,它現在可以在一個linux機器上本地運行,但是我需要從另一個linux機器上獲取一些參數到該腳本中。

當然,ssh就像其他命令一樣,但是如果您想以交互方式進行ssh並執行此操作,則這將比較棘手,但這可能會起作用:

var=$(ssh user@host command_with_output)

然后$ var將顯示command_with_output的輸出

如果ssh也不要求輸入密碼,那么所有這些都可以很好地發揮作用

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M